I’ve got a question about Low Mass.

When attending Low Mass and no creed is said after the homily, are we to stand for the “Dominus vobiscum” and then immediately sit back down?

According to the rubrics, standing should only assumed at the Gospels from the low Mass. (This rubric was classified by some rubricians as “directive” rather than “perceptive”- meaning it did not bind under pain of sin)

At High Mass, one should stand for the Dominus Vobiscum and Oremus and then sit.

I have seen approved pre-conciliar rituals though, which do permit sitting for the Offertory at a low Mass (while stating that it is laudable to kneel). I quote from the Canadian Rituale in Quebec:
It is, however, permitted by common usage to sit during the Offertory, and, in that case, the faithful should kneel again at the Sanctus, and not at the Hanc Igitur as is done in many places;
and by analogy with High Mass, this would be after the Oremus.
